Call for Paper 2007 IEEE International Conference on Bioinformatics and Biomedicine (IEEE BIBM 2007) (co-located with IEEE/WCI/ACM WI-IAT 07 and IEEE GrC 07) http://www.cis.drexel.edu/faculty/thu/bibm/index.php.htm San Jose, CA, USA Nov 2-4, 2007 IEEE BIBM 2007 will provide a general forum for disseminating the latest research in bioinformatics and biomedicine. It is a multidisciplinary conference that brings together academic and industrial scientists from computer science, biology, chemistry, medicine, mathematics and statistics. It will exchange research results and address open issues in all aspects of bioinformatics and biomedicine and provide a forum for the presentation of work in databases, algorithms, interfaces, visualization, modeling, simulation, ontology and other computational methods, as applied to life science problems, with emphasis on applications in high throughput data-rich areas in biology, biomedical engineering. IEEE BIBM 2007 intends to attract a balanced combination of computer scientists, biologists, biomedical engineers, chemist, data analyzer, statistician. Topics of interests We are soliciting high quality original research papers (including significant works-in-progress) in any aspect of bioinformatics and biomedicine. New computational techniques and methods in machine learning; data mining; text analysis; pattern recognition; knowledge representation; databases; data modeling; combinatorics; stochastic modeling; string and graph algorithms; linguistic methods; robotics; constraint satisfaction; data visualization; parallel computation; data integration; modeling and simulation and heir application in life science domain are especially encouraged.
